Introduction : Hydrochloric acid (HCl) Market electrolysis is emerging as a promising technology that enables the efficient and sustainable utilization of waste hydrochloric acid. By subjecting HCl to electrolysis, the process breaks down the acid into hydrogen and chlorine gas, which can be used as valuable resources in various industries. Environmental Benefits of Hydrochloric Acid Electrolysis : Hydrochloric acid electrolysis offers several environmental advantages over conventional methods of hydrogen and chlorine production. Firstly, the process eliminates the need for the traditional Artificial Turf process, which involves the use of mercury or asbestos-lined cells, thereby reducing hazardous waste generation. Additionally, hydrochloric acid electrolysis enables the recovery and recycling of waste HCl, reducing the environmental impact associated with its disposal. The production of hydrogen through this process also contributes to decarbonization efforts by offering a renewable and low-emission energy source.
